Lotus 2-Eleven

Bespoke edition of Lotus track car on show at MPH 08

Lotus 2-Eleven

Head along to this year's MPH show and you'll get to see this, a bespoke special edition of the Lotus 2-Eleven. It's a car we rate highly here, and Lotus dealer Bell & Colvill has made it more desirable by decorating it in Classic Team Lotus green and yellow. It's a nod to Jim Clark's Lotus Type 49 grand prix car from the 60s, and takes the supercharged 2-Eleven as its base - meaning 252bhp, 179lb ft and 0-60mph in 3.8sec - and thanks to a lowly 670kg kerb weight, there's a supercar-bashing 382bhp per ton.

Bell & Colvill is also working on a 2-Eleven in another classic Lotus hue, black and gold - a livery made famous on the marque's 72 and 77 race cars - as well as a modern-day Exige with a series 1 Esprit interior transplanted into it.

You can catch the 60s-style 2-Eleven at the MPH show, which takes place at London's Earls Court from October 30 to November 2, while the Birmingham NEC leg runs from November 13 to 16. EVO will be there, and you can get your tickets from the MPH website or by calling 0871 230 7150.
